  1. Gifford (/ ˈ ɡ ɪ f ər d /) is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Indian River County, Florida, United States. It is part of the Sebastian–Vero Beach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 5,511 at the 2020 census. [4]

  4. In 2022, Gifford, FL had a population of 4.87k people with a median age of 31.6 and a median household income of $23,969. Between 2021 and 2022 the population of Gifford, FL grew from 4,477 to 4,868, a 8.73% increase and its median household income grew from $22,353 to $23,969, a 7.23% increase.
